Specific cancer stem cell-therapy by albumin nanoparticles functionalized with CD44-mediated targeting
BACKGROUND: Cancer stem cells (CSCs) are highly proliferative and tumorigenic, which contributes to chemotherapy resistance and tumor occurrence.
